The Grand Imperial - Heritage Hotel, Agra (Uttar Pradesh)
About the Resort
The Grand Imperial - Heritage Hotel in Agra embodies a rich colonial history, showcasing a mixture of Mughal and Victorian architecture. Nestled in a serene environment, it offers guests a luxurious stay that reflects the heritage of India with modern comforts. The resort stands proud since the early 1900s, providing an unparalleled experience filled with royal charm and cultural richness. Noteworthy features include its stunning design, lush surroundings, and exceptional hospitality catered to all guests.

Rooms
The resort offers 30 uniquely decorated rooms, including 15 Royal suites named 'Chamber of Princes' and 15 'Deluxe Rooms'. Each room features a blend of colonial decor, with antique furniture and plush Lahori bricks used in the construction. Many rooms provide views of the garden or pool, ensuring a tranquil ambiance for relaxation.
Eat & Drink
Onsite dining includes 'Shahenshah' Multi-Cuisine Restaurant which serves authentic Indian, Mughlai, and continental dishes. Guests can enjoy a sumptuous buffet in the evening or dine a la carte. The 'Maikhana' bar offers a selection of fine wines and spirits, enhancing the resort's culinary experience.
